Circumstances of loss
BUILT IN 1921 BY SUNDERLAND SB CO LTD. OWNED AT TIME OF LOSS BY THE MINISTRY OF WAR TRANSPORT (T & J HARRISON). PASSAGE LONDON & TRINIDAD FOR DEMERARA. TRIPLE EXPANSION ENGINE OF 627 NHP FOR 13 KNOTS. 12 MEN LOST. TORPEDOED BY U 160. (WW2SL, DODS, LL WW2, AXIS SUBMARINE SUCCESSES).
